ADSL Phone Line Splitting

Hi guys!

I'm having a bit of a problem with my new ADSL Line that was just installd the other day.

The problem is that I had a ISDN line running two telephones and the internet. What I could do with the ISDN is that I could go on the internet and receive a call on one of the lines and while busy with that someone els could make a call from my second line or I could receive another call on the second line and it was all done with the one Telkom cabel and a Phone splitting modem. Now with the new ADSL line I can go on the internet and only receive one call at a time. Witch means when Someone els pick up the second line they can hear my conversation. I need some advice on this subject please.

Re: ADSL Phone Line Splitting

You only get one phone link with a single ADSL line. If you need another one, consider an inexpensive VoIP service to add additional lines. I have ViaTalk and they have a deal for $10/mo for two additional lines.
